随着数字资产的普及,数字钱包的搭建成为了一个越来越重要的主题。数字钱包不仅仅是一个存储加密货币的地方,它更是用户与日益增长的区块链生态系统之间的桥梁。本文将详细探讨如何搭建一个秒数字钱包,包括必要的技术知识、工具以及最佳实践,帮助你轻松入门并走向成功。
数字钱包是用来存储、发送和接收加密货币的工具。它可以是软件应用、网页应用甚至硬件设备。数字钱包里储存的并不是实际的加密货币,而是用户私钥和公钥的安全存储。这些密钥可以用来访问和管理用户的加密资产。可以理解为,数字钱包就像是一个银行账户,但却更为安全、便捷和匿名。
数字钱包主要分为热钱包和冷钱包。热钱包是在线钱包,易于使用,适合频繁交易;冷钱包则是离线储存,更加安全,适合长期存储。还可以进一步细分为:
在开始搭建数字钱包之前,你需要选择合适的技术栈。常用的编程语言包括JavaScript、Python和Java。你的钱包将与区块链网络交互,因此提前了解相关的API和SDK非常重要。
根据你的用户需求和目标市场,决定搭建热钱包还是冷钱包。如果你的目标是吸引大量用户进行交易,热钱包是更好的选择。如果你的目的是提供安全存储,冷钱包将更加合适。
如果你选择搭建支持特定功能的钱包,可能需要编写智能合约。智能合约是自执行的合约,使用区块链技术自动管理和执行合同条款。
安全性是数字钱包开发中最重要的环节之一。需要确保你的钱包拥有多重身份验证、加密技术,以及防止常见黑客攻击的措施,如SQL注入和DDoS攻击等。
创建一个易于使用的用户界面至关重要。用户体验(UX)直接影响用户留存率和使用频率。可考虑示范和设计原型,确保用户能够无缝地进行交易和管理资产。
搭建数字钱包时,必须高度关注安全性。这包括用户数据的保护和交易的安全性。需要考虑以下几个主要方面:
数字钱包的搭建也需要遵循当地法规。不同国家和地区对加密货币的监管政策有所不同,需要关注相关法律,并确保你的服务符合要求。这包括数据保护法、反洗钱法(AML)以及了解你的客户(KYC)等政策。
搭建完成数字钱包后,接下来就是如何将其推向市场。你需要制订有效的市场推广策略,包括社交媒体宣传、搜索引擎()、内容营销等。具备良好的社区支持也是赢得用户信赖的关键。
安全性是任何数字钱包最重要的考虑因素之一。首先,私钥的存储方式至关重要,最理想的方式是将其保存在硬件钱包中,而不是在线。这可以显著降低被黑客攻击的风险。其次,要实现多重身份验证,尽可能降低因密码泄露而导致的安全风险。建议定期进行安全审计,以识别系统中的潜在漏洞并修复。
吸引用户的关键在于用户体验和信任感。用户界面的设计需要简洁易用,同时提供有价值的功能,比如快速交易、低手续费等。设置合理的推广策略,如优惠活动或介绍奖励,也能吸引新用户。此外,保证平台可靠的服务会帮助用户建立信任,从而提高用户留存率。
数字钱包的盈利模式通常包括交易手续费、提取手续费等。你还可以通过提供增值服务,如贷款、投资组合管理等来增加收入。此外,可以考虑通过合作伙伴关系,与其他企业共同推出特色服务,进一步增加盈利机会。然而,设置收费策略时要确保用户的接受度。
首先,了解所在国家和地区的相关法律法规是必要的。建议寻求法律顾问的帮助,确保你的数字钱包符合KYC(了解你的客户)和AML(反洗钱)等要求。需确保用户信息的安全存储与使用,同时定期更新合规策略,以应对变动的法律环境。
用户期望其数字钱包具备诸如快速交易、资产多样性管理、用户友好的界面、以及高等级的安全措施等功能。此外,集成如资产跟踪、实时市场数据、和社区讨论平台等增值功能,也能提升用户体验和满意度。确保钱包支持多种加密货币,可以满足不同用户的需求。
总结来说,搭建一个数字钱包是一个复杂但充满机遇的过程。希望通过本文的介绍,能够为你在这一领域打下坚实的基础。